Discover a welcoming 3-star stay in Pieve di Cadore, Italy, where a mountain breeze accompanies a comfortable base for daily explorations. The hotel sits about 0.6mi from the city center, making it easy to stroll to shops and cafes after a day of sightseeing. Prices start from $62 per night, offering a friendly option for travelers on a budget.
Amenities include free Wi-Fi, on-site parking, a restaurant and bar, and a terrace and garden with mountain views. Rooms are non-smoking and some feature a private entrance, balcony, or elevator access to upper floors. Bathrooms come equipped with bidets and free toiletries, adding convenient touches to every stay.

The location is very convenient and the staff were great - they let us check in earlier than the listed time. Given that the Dolomites area is quite expensive in terms of accommodation in general and that the breakfast was included (and it was quite good), it's worth the price. Also, be aware that all the sockets in the room are for type L plugs (Italian with 3 pins). However, the TV in the room had an adapter for EU type C/F plugs, which we used to charge our phones.
The Wi-Fi connection in the room was very weak and unstable (possibly due to the room being on the uppermost floor), so we mostly used mobile data. There is no AC (but this info is in the listing, I think), and the window doesn't normally open all the way, which made the room a bit stuffy during the day.

We were a group of friends, enjoying the Dolomites, on road bicycles. We liked the location, you are in the middle of the historic town, and the beds were very comfortable. We also liked, that we got a garage to store our bikes. There is a restaurant at the location, open until late night, we could eat there. Supermercato is on the other side of the road. Pieve is beautiful.
Breakfast consists only sweet food, but that's personal preference. Anyway do not expect british breakfast, or eggs. The rooms were small, but that didn't really matter, if you are on your way all day long as we were, and only come back to sleep (beds were great!). Only one staff member speaks english, no big deal. The restaurant at the location was a bit pricy, 16 EUR for a pasta, not even big portion, 8 eur for a red beer. We preferred the pizzeria on the other side of the street, where the pizza was 10 eur, and amazing. Parking is not free on site during the day, but there is a free parking area on the museum square, 500 m away.
